Frequently Asked Questions

What are the vaccination requirements for dog daycare in Paterson?

Most reputable daycares in Paterson and Walla Walla County require proof of up-to-date vaccinations for Rabies, DHPP (Distemper), and Bordetella (Kennel Cough). Some facilities may also require a negative fecal test and canine influenza vaccination. Always check with your chosen daycare for their specific policy to ensure the safety of all pets.

How much does dog daycare typically cost in the Paterson area?

In the Paterson and surrounding Walla Walla Valley area, you can expect to pay between $25 and $35 for a full day of daycare. Many facilities offer discounted multi-day packages. Half-day rates are often available for around $18-$22. Prices can vary based on the facility's amenities, such as indoor/outdoor play areas and webcam access.

What should I bring for my dog's first day of daycare?

For a trial day, you should bring your dog on a secure collar and leash, along with proof of vaccinations. While most daycares provide bowls and water, it's wise to confirm. You generally do not need to bring food or toys, as these can cause resource guarding. If your dog is on a specific lunchtime meal, provide pre-portioned food in a labeled container with clear instructions.

Puppy Day Care in Paterson: Your Guide to a Happy, Socialized, and Tired Pup

If you're a Paterson pet parent juggling work on a local farm, a trip to the Maryhill Museum, or just the endless to-do list of rural life, you've probably wondered about puppy day care. Is it just glorified babysitting, or is it a genuine benefit for your furry family member? For our community, where backyards are big but puppy socialization opportunities can be few, a quality day care is a game-changer.

Think of it as preschool for your pup. Beyond just a safe place to stay, it's about structured socialization, building confidence, and learning good manners with other dogs and people. In our tight-knit Paterson area, a well-socialized dog is a joy at the Benton City Farmers Market or on a leashed walk along the Columbia River trails. Day care helps prevent the boredom that leads to chewing, digging, or excessive barking—a relief for any owner with a high-energy breed.

So, how do you choose the right spot? Don't just search online; get local recommendations. Ask your neighbors, your vet at the next appointment, or the team at our nearby feed stores. A truly great facility will require a mandatory meet-and-greet or temperament test. This isn't a red flag; it's a green one! It means they're ensuring all playgroups are safe and compatible. When you tour, ask about their schedule: Is there a balance of play, enforced nap times, and training reinforcement? Watch how the staff interacts—are they engaged on the floor, or staring at their phones?

For Paterson pups, here’s a unique tip: Inquire about their approach to different energy levels. Our active dogs, bred for herding or hunting, need more than a small playroom. Look for a center with varied spaces and activities to mentally and physically stimulate them. Conversely, if you have a more timid pup, ask how they facilitate gentle introductions. A good day care will tailor the experience.

Finally, use day care strategically. It’s perfect for those long days when you're helping with harvest or need to run errands in the Tri-Cities. But it shouldn't replace your one-on-one bonding time. After a day of play, your puppy will likely be delightfully tired—perfect for a calm evening of cuddles. By choosing the right day care, you're not just finding a sitter; you're investing in your dog's long-term happiness and behavior, making life together in beautiful Paterson even more rewarding.
